In Situ Bioremediation of Chlorinated Solvents: A Case Study
In situ bioremediation is ongoing at a former manufacturing facility in Portland, Oregon. Shallow groundwater at the site was impacted by chlorinated solvents, primarily trichloroethene and degradation products cis-1,2-dichloroethene and vinyl chloride. In situ chemical oxidation treatment was completed in 2003 via the injection of sodium permanganate in source areas. Subsequent stimulation of in ...
